6. Remove and replace the oil filter
element and O-rings.

7. Install the compression spring and
oil filter element cover by installing
the bolts, then tightening them to
the specified torque.
Tightening torque:
Oil filter element cover bolt:
10 N·m (1.0 kgf·m, 7.4 lb·ft)

TIP
Make sure that the O-rings are properly
seated.
8. Install the engine oil drain bolt and
its new gasket, and then tighten
the bolt to the specified torque.
Tightening torque:
Engine oil drain bolt:
20 N·m (2.0 kgf·m, 15 lb·ft)
9. Refill with the specified amount of
the recommended engine oil, and
then install and tighten the oil filler
cap.
Recommended engine oil:
See page 9-1.
Oil quantity:
Oil change:
1.50 L (1.59 US qt, 1.32 Imp.qt)
With oil filter removal:
1.70 L (1.80 US qt, 1.50 Imp.qt)
TIP
Be sure to wipe off spilled oil on any
parts after the engine and exhaust sys-
tem have cooled down.
NOTICE
 Do not use oils with a diesel
specification of "CD" or oils of a
higher quality than specified. In
addition, do not use oils labeled
"ENERGY CONSERVING II" or
higher.
 Be sure no foreign material en-
ters the crankcase.
